Pokémon Size Variance makes a return in Pokémon Legends: Z-A, but with a few changes. As in Pokémon Scarlet & Violet, the differences in Pokémon sizes are noticeable when the Pokémon is out of its Poké Ball or is in the wild.
In Pokémon Legends: Z-A, you can directly see the Pokémon's size by looking at its summary screen. Rather than having differences in height and weight specifically stated, like in Pokémon Legends: Arceus, it instead is denoted by a specific category: XS, S, M, L or XL. This does have some impact on the game, as some Side Missions will ask for you to find an XL Pokémon, for example. Alpha Pokémon also return in this game and are instantly bigger than any Pokémon of its species, even bigger than standard XL Pokémon, but Alpha Pokémon are also denoted as XL. |

Size Variable
Size Category | Pokémon Scale Value Range |
XS | 0-15 |
S | 16-47 |
M | 48-207 |
L | 208-239 |
XL | 240-255 |
